Differentiate Staphylococcus from Micrococcus by detecting the oxidase enzyme with Thermo Scientific™ Remel™ Microdase Disk.

In 1956, Kovacs1 described the oxidase method that can be used to differentiate Gram-negative bacilli. Faller and Schleifer2 modified Kovacs' oxidase reagent by using a tetramethyl-p-phenylenediamine (TMPD) in dimethyl sulfoxide (DMSO). Tarrand and Groschel3 further tested modified Kovacs and confirmed it to be far superior to Kovacs' oxidase reagent.

All micrococci have cytochrome c whereas most staphylococci (with a few exceptions) lack this type of cytochrome. The oxidase reagent confirms the presence of cytochrome c4 by exhibiting color change to blue or purple.

  • Ready to use: Reagent-impregnated disk. No further preparation required.
  • Easy to read: Visible color change that confirms positive test
    Positive test: Blue or purple color development within 2 minutes
    Negative test: No color change (white to grey color remains) within 2 minutes.

Each Microdase Disk is impregnated with tetramethyl-p-phenylenediamine (TMPD) in dimethyl sulfoxide (DMSO). The DMSO provides solubility and stability against auto-oxidation and enhances the permeability of TMPD into the bacterial cell. In presence of atmospheric oxygen, the oxidase enzyme reacts with TMPD and cytochrome c in the organism to form the colored compound indophenol.
